1 C $Header: /u/gcmpack/MITgcm/model/src/initialise_fixed.F,v 1.11 2003/02/11 03:03:46 jmc Exp $
2 C $Name: $
3
4 #include "CPP_OPTIONS.h"
5
6 CBOP
7 C !ROUTINE: INITIALISE_FIXED
8 C !INTERFACE:
9 SUBROUTINE INITIALISE_FIXED(myThid)
10
11 C !DESCRIPTION: \bv
12 C *==========================================================*
13 C | SUBROUTINE INITIALISE_FIXED
14 C | o Routine for setting fixed model arrays such as
15 C | topography, grid, solver matrices, etc.
16 C *==========================================================*
17 C | INITIALISE_FIXED is invoked at the start of the model to
18 C | set fixed model arrays. It reads data from an input file
19 C | and from various binary files.
20 C | Each thread invokes an instance of this routine as does
21 C | each process in a multi-process parallel environment like
22 C | MPI.
23 C *==========================================================*
24 C \ev
25
26 C !CALLING SEQUENCE:
27 C INITIALISE_FIXED
28 C |
29 C |-- INI_PARMS
30 C |
31 C |-- MON_INIT
32 C |
33 C |-- INI_GRID
34 C |
35 C |-- INI_EOS
36 C |
37 C |-- INI_DEPTHS
38 C |
39 C |-- INI_MASKS_ETC
40 C |
41 C |-- PACKAGES_BOOT
42 C |
43 C |-- PACKAGES_READPARMS
44 C |
45 C |-- PACKAGES_CHECK
46 C |
47 C |-- PACKAGES_INIT_FIXED
48 C |
49 C |-- INI_LINEAR_PHSURF
50 C |
51 C |-- INI_CORI
52 C |
53 C |-- INI_CG2D
54 C |
55 C |-- INI_CG3D
56 C |
57 C |-- CONFIG_CHECK
58 C |
59 C |-- CONFIG_SUMMARY
60
61 C !USES:
62 IMPLICIT NONE
63 C == Global variables ==
64 #include "SIZE.h"
65 #include "EEPARAMS.h"
66 #include "PARAMS.h"
67
68 C !INPUT/OUTPUT PARAMETERS:
69 C == Routine arguments ==
70 INTEGER myThid
71 CEOP
72
73 C-- Set model parameters.
74 C Parameters are set to defaults and then updates are read from
75 C an input file called data.
76 CALL INI_PARMS( myThid )
77 _BARRIER
78
79 #ifndef EXCLUDE_MONITOR
80 C-- Initialise MONITOR I/O streams so we can report config. info
81 CALL MON_INIT( myThid )
82 _BARRIER
83 #endif
84
85
86 C-- Set model grid.
87 C Variables defining model grid spacing are defined.
88 CALL INI_GRID( myThid )
89 _BARRIER
90
91 C-- Set equation of state parameters.
92 CALL INI_EOS( myThid )
93 _BARRIER
94
95 C-- Initialise map of depths
96 CALL INI_DEPTHS( myThid )
97 _BARRIER
98
99 C-- Derive masks, lopping factors and recipricols of quantities.
100 C Volumes and areas are set according to grid and depth map.
101 CALL INI_MASKS_ETC( myThid )
102 _BARRIER
103
104 C-- Configure packages
105 CALL PACKAGES_BOOT( myThid )
106
107 C-- Read configuration parameters for packages
108 CALL PACKAGES_READPARMS( myThid )
109
110 C-- Check dependances between packages
111 CALL PACKAGES_CHECK( myThid )
112
113 C-- Call fixed data initialization phase of packages
114 CALL PACKAGES_INIT_FIXED( myThid )
115
116 C-- Set Bo_surf => define the Linear Relation: Phi_surf(eta)
117 CALL INI_LINEAR_PHISURF( myThid )
118
119 C-- Set coriolis operators
120 CALL INI_CORI( myThid )
121
122 C-- Set laplace operators for use in 2D conjugate gradient solver.
123 CALL INI_CG2D( myThid )
124
125 #ifdef ALLOW_NONHYDROSTATIC
126 C-- Set laplace operators for use in 3D conjugate gradient solver.
127 CALL INI_CG3D( myThid )
128 #endif
129
130 C-- Check parameters and model cofiguration
131 CALL CONFIG_CHECK( myThid )
132
133 C-- Finally summarise the model cofiguration
134 CALL CONFIG_SUMMARY( myThid )
135
136 RETURN
137 END
